And it all has nothing to do with the excitement brewing over Tuesday&#8217;s special election for the Senate seat formerly held, and held, and held &#8230; by Ted Kennedy. I&#8217;m actually driving north from Boston to Augusta, Maine. There I begin a series of visits to state capitals to expose the risks of the <a href="http://www.saveourstates.com/category/national_popular_vote/">National Popular Vote</a> proposal and, unfortunately, the ulterior motives of some of its supporters. NPV would side step the <a href="http://www.saveourstates.com/category/electoral-college/">Electoral College</a>, fundamentally changing presidential elections and altering our national politics. It&#8217;s all part of the Evergreen Freedom Foundation&#8217;s <a href="http://www.saveourstates.com/">Save Our States Project</a>, an effort to defend our unique American system of states.</p>
<p>I plan to visit about seven state capitals along the way, meeting with legislators, activists, media&#8211;just about anyone willing to listen to me talk about Federalism and the Electoral College. I&#8217;ll post updates and photos as I go.</p>
